XRP, meanwhile, continues to solidify its role in financial infrastructure. The token’s efficiency in cross-border transactions—handling thousands of transactions per second at low costs—has drawn institutional interest. Recent legal clarity and adoption by banks further its case as a stable, real-world asset. However, unlike AurealOne, XRP lacks the speculative allure of a gaming-first project, relying instead on established use cases [1].
